This is my go to restaurant when I'm craving traditional Mexican food. They have the absolute best sopes I've ever had! Always served hot and fresh. The meats are all tasty too. The chips are on the thicker side and made in house. Salsas are wonderful too. This time I ordered 2 sopes with barbacoa and pastor. Both were outstanding. The masa for the sopes have nopales mixed in too. And you always have to try thatmagic green salsa and the fire red salsa too. What a great and filling lunch for less than $10 menu price.

Wonderful little place for authentic as it can get Mexican food in the vicinity. A small restaurant with limited capacity but on summers there is an outdoor patio. The salsas were flavorful and there was a spicy one too. Loved the salsa Verde , very close to homemade. We tried the beef burrito and taco al pastor , both were rich in flavors and the al pastor was spicy n good. The service was with love and with a smile. The food is very affordable, unfortunately they ran out of their guacamole which I wanted to taste.very clean place and there is live music on Fridays at the outdoor patio. Surely a 'will visit again' place.

The best chilaquiles.. they use their tortillas de nopal. This is with verde sauce and just huevos. There is rice underneath the eggs and ask for some salsa roja. Adding on because I love their nopales (a la mexicana). I always order them as a gordita and eat with their salsa verde. They make tortillas de nopales, it’s so special! My food was so hot and fresh.
